Former Japan PM among 7 Padma Vibhushan awardees

The Padma Awards, one of the highest civilian awards conferred by the President on the eve of Republic Day every year, have been announced. These awards were instituted in the year 1954 and are conferred in three categories- Padma Vibhushan, Padma Bhushan and Padma Shri. Former Japanese PM Shinzo Abe been awarded Padma Vibhushan for Public Affairs. Others in this category include late singer S P Balasubramaniam and sand artist Sudarshan Sahoo- in the field of arts, Dr. Belle Monappa Hegde for Medicine, Narinder Singh Kapany for Science and Engineering, Maulana Wahiduddin Khan for Spiritualism and B B Lal for Archaeology.
